From its inaugural vintage in 1987, Viña Don Melchor aspired to demonstrate that Chilean terroir can produce world-class wines. Maintaining that credo, several years ago it became a stand-alone brand, separate from its parent company, Concha y Toro. The move signaled a shift to distinguish the flagship from Concha y Toro’s primarily large-volume and lower-priced labels. Now in its 35th vintage, the exemplary Viña Don Melchor Cabernet Sauvignon Puente Alto Vineyard has undoubtedly succeeded in its endeavor as a reference for excellence, both in Chile and worldwide, and its 2021 version earns Wine Spectator’s 2024 Wine of the Year honors.

The 2020 Marqu??s de Casa Concha Heritage was produced with 84% Cabernet Sauvignon, 12% Cabernet Franc and 4% Petit Verdot from the ungrafted part of El Mariscal Vineyard in Puente Alto in Maipo, the place where the Marqu??s de Casa Concha originated, so they wanted to go back to their roots and that's why they called the wine Heritage. It fermented in stainless steel with selected yeasts followed by malolactic in tank and 16 months in French oak barrels, 40% of them new. It's ripe at 14.6% alcohol and has good acidity and freshness. It's quite fruit-driven, with notes of herbs (tobacco leaves), a bit grapey, from grapes harvested quite early because it was a very warm year. The quality of the tannins is not the same as those of the 2021; there is a little more rusticity here. But the wine keeps the freshness to avoid any sweetness in the wine.

Sustainable with very low intervention. 92% Malbec and 8% Cabernet Franc. Native yeasts with long post-alcoholic fermentation macerations. 3 different vinification techniques are used for Malbec:#1 Traditional vinification with whole berries. #2 Whole berries fermentation + 30% reincorporated stems. #3 Whole berries fermentation in Apollo Eggs for about 120 days.
The Cabernet franc is fermented as whole berries. Aged 12 months in old barrels and Apollo Eggs that allow micro-oxygenation. Only 404 cases were produced.
Located in the coastal region of the Colchagua Valley are the vines that give birth to this wine. The region enjoys a Mediterranean climate: 400 mm rainfall per year concentrated in winter, moderate to high temperatures in summer moderated by the breeze that comes from the mountains in the morning and the ocean in the afternoon. It is a small valley surrounded by mountains from which the soils with decomposed granite originated, in variable depths depending on the slope. A loamy-sand texture that provides the wine with its unique floral aromas. Yields: 8 tons/hectare

Sustainable with very low intervention. 94% Malbec 6% Cabernet franc. The grapes are hand-picked and hand-sorted and the vinification occurs with whole berries. The wine stays in contact with the skins for more than 30 days. A small portion of Malbec was fermented with stems. We are extremely careful with the extraction to obtain very fine tanins. To do this, the best tool is to work with native yeasts and to have good control of the temperatures during fermentation. Aged in old barrels, Apollo eggs and Flexcubes. Unfined and gross filtration. Only 183 cases produced.

Their second wine, the 2021 Epu is from the same terroir and vineyard in Puente Alto as Almaviva but comes from the younger vines, around 12 years on average. In 2021, the blend is 80% Cabernet Sauvignon, 15% Carmenere and 5% Merlot (no Cabernet Franc this year). It has a ripe and heady nose, with 14.68% alcohol (15% on the label), mellow acidity and intense notes of red peppers, ripe blackberries and cassis and some spiciness from the oak. It matured for one year in French barriques, only 10% new and 90% second use. It has a little less structure and softer tannins, making it more approachable than previous years, a profile that seems to be the signature of the year. It's medium to full-bodied with velvety, more polished tannins, and it is more delicate and less concentrated, with more finesse. But I find these quite homogeneous and regular, this year with no raisins or dehydrated grapes, and in this vintage, it feels open and expressive.
